Definition of Alexander technique noun from the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ary

Alexander technique

noun
 
/ˌælɪɡˈzɑːndə tekniːk/,
 
/ˌælɪɡˈzændə tekniːk/
 
/ˌælɪɡˈzændər tekniːk/
[singular, uncountable]
jump to other results
  1. a method of improving somebody’s health by teaching them how to stand, sit and move correctlyTopics Healthcarec2
    Word Origin1930s: named after Frederick Matthias Alexander (1869–1955), the Australian-born actor and elocutionist who developed it.
